SFNL Scoops Three at AFL Victoria Community Media Awards

The SFNL's breakout year on the media front received due recognition on Friday, claiming three AFL Victoria Community Media Awards from its six shortlisted nominations.

Held at a luncheon at Ikon Park, the haul was by far the most of any of the metropolitan football leagues, and represented each of the SFNL's major media platforms in social media, radio and print.

After going gangbusters on Facebook throughout the year, The Awkward Bounce video series earned the SFNL the Best Use of Online Media - Technology award. The innovative new show, which was one of the biggest hits to come out of the League's inaugural Media Day back in March, edged out seven other competitors to claim the award, including established media outlets in Leader, The Border Mail and Bendigo Advertiser.

In addition, The 5th Quarter radio program earned recognition as the Best Radio Football Show for the second year running, which is a tremendous achievement for Executive Producer Robert Sharpe and his team.

Media Officer Will Hunter also claimed the award for Best Football Column - Record for his Division 1 editorial, Front & Centre.

The SFNL Match of the Day broadcast (Best Match Day Radio Coverage), SFNL TV (Best Use of Online Media - TV Show) and Hunter's beyondblue Round feature story on former Dingley premiership star Daniel Bolger (Best Print/Online Feature Story) were also among the shortlisted candidates.

SFNL CEO David Cannizzo was unequivocal in his praise of the SFNL Media team.

"The recognition by AFL Victoria of the SFNL media initiatives, and importantly the wonderful work by the media team, is a fantastic endorsement," Mr Cannizzo said.

"The SFNL have been very focussed, not only on promoting our clubs, but engaging our players, officials and fans.

"I am extremely proud to say our media team have done a sensational job of engagement through highly enjoyable media products and we congratulate them on a brilliant job."

The SFNL has previously won awards for Best Match Day Radio Coverage in 2014 and Best Radio Football Show in 2015.
